我想我已经在Kohana 3.1中成功安装了FirePHP模块,但我没有获得任何输出到FireBug控制台。
我试过这个:
FirePHP::log('test');
并收到此错误:
Non-static method FirePHP::log() should not be called statically, assuming $this from incompatible context.
当我关闭模块并手动运行FirePHP时:
require_once('FirePHPCore/fb.php');
fb('test');
控制台中没有任何内容。
答案 0 :(得分:1)
正如异常消息所示,您不应该静态调用该方法,但是:
FirePHP::getInstance()->log('test');
几天前添加了静态Fire助手类,所以现在你可以这样做:
Fire::log('test');
https://github.com/kemo/kohana-firephp
另一个可能的问题可能是Firebug 1.8,因为当前的FirePHP附加版本无法使用它。您可以更新加载项here